Sat 2099922588374331

decimal
3106339.6
degree
2°166339′1699″6‴
percentile
99.99631384210699%
name
ipodriyw
cycle
2
epoch
14
period
1540
block
3106339
offset
6
timestamp
(expected)
rarity
common